Ingredients


– 1 lb (450g) boneless, skinless chicken breasts, cut into strips
– 1 medium onion, finely chopped
– 2 cloves garlic, minced
– 8 oz (225g) mushrooms, sliced
– 2 tablespoons olive oil
– 1 tablespoon all-purpose flour
– 1 cup chicken broth
– 1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ce
– 1 teaspoon Dijon mustard
– ½ cup sour cream
– Salt and pepper, to taste
– Fresh parsley, chopped, for garnish
– Egg noodles or rice, for serving

Step-by-Step Instructions


Creating this incredible Homemade Chicken Stroganoff is straightforward if you follow these steps:
1. Prepare Your Ingredients: Gather all ingredients and wash, chop, and slice them as needed.
2. Cook the Chicken: In a large skillet, heat 1 tablespoon of olive oil over medium heat. Add the chicken strips and season with salt and pepper. Cook for about 5–7 minutes until the chicken is browned and cooked through. Remove the chicken from the skillet and set aside.
3. Sauté Vegetables: In the same skillet, add another tablespoon of olive oil. Sauté the chopped onion and minced garlic for about 2 minutes until they soften.
4. Add Mushrooms: Stir in the sliced mushrooms and cook for another 5–6 minutes until they are browned and tender.
5. Create the Sauce: Sprinkle the flour over the mushroom mixture, stirring continuously for about 1 minute. Gradually whisk in the chicken broth, Worcestershire sauce, and Dijon mustard. Bring to a simmer and allow the sauce to thicken, about 3-5 minutes.
6. Combine Chicken and Sauce: Return the cooked chicken to the skillet, stirring to combine. Lower the heat and add the sour cream, mixing until completely blended. Allow everything to heat through for a couple of minutes, avoiding boiling.
7. Serve the Dish: Serve the Chicken Stroganoff over cooked egg noodles or rice. Garnish with chopped parsley for a touch of color.

Additional Tips


– Use Fresh Ingredients: Utilizing fresh mushrooms, chicken, and parsley can enhance the overall flavors of your Homemade Chicken Stroganoff.
– Adjust the Thickness: If the sauce is too thick, you can thin it out with a little more chicken broth. Conversely, if it’s too thin, simmer it longer.
– Experiment with Spices: Feel free to add smoked paprika, garlic powder, or thyme to elevate the flavor profiles of the sauce.

Freezing and Storage


Storage: Store any leftover Homemade Chicken Stroganoff in an airtight container in the refrigerator. It can last up to 3 days.
Freezing: If you have extra, you can freeze the stroganoff for up to 2-3 months. Ensure it’s cooled completely before transferring it to a freezer-safe container.

Frequently Asked Questions


Can I use frozen chicken?
Yes, you can use frozen chicken, but be sure to thaw it completely before cooking for even doneness.
What can I serve with Homemade Chicken Stroganoff?
Classic sides include green beans, garlic bread, or a simple side salad.
Can I make this dish dairy-free?
Certainly! You can substitute sour cream with a non-dairy yogurt or cream alternative.
How do I maintain the creamy texture?
Be cautious not to boil the sauce after adding the sour cream, as high heat can cause it to curdle.
Is this recipe suitable for meal prep?
Absolutely! It’s a great option for meal prep, and you can portion it out for quick lunches or dinners.
